Home
Jobs
Saved
Resumes
JobVerse
Home
Jobs
Recruiters
Companies
Pricing
Blog
Jobs
/
Software Development Analyst – Level III
Voltz
Remote
Website
LinkedIn
Software Development Analyst – Level III
Brazil
Full Time
10 hours ago
No Sponsorship
Apply Now
Key skills
JavaScript
Jest
Node.js
NoSQL
Postgres
RabbitMQ
SQL
TypeScript
OpenAPI
REST API
Git
Caching
CI/CD
About this role
Role Overview
Be the technical owner of a domain or subsystem, ensuring safe and healthy evolution over time.
Ensure the domain operates with agreed SLOs (latency/errors/availability) and actively work to improve reliability.
Lead technical planning and execution for the domain: decomposition, dependencies, risks, implementation and validation.
Consistently raise the team's technical level: promote best practices, enforce thorough code review, provide references, documentation and standards.
Serve as an internal technical reference: support complex decisions, unblock discussions and reduce rework.
Lead incident response for your domain: mitigation, rigorous RCA and structured preventive actions.
Requirements
TypeScript + Node.js (async/await, promises, error handling; event loop, streams and concurrency).
REST API development with OpenAPI (contracts, validation and status codes).
SQL (Postgres): queries, migrations, query optimization and indexes.
Git and PR workflow (small commits, rebase and straightforward conflict resolution).
Automated testing (unit, integration and contract) with Jest.
CI/CD and deployment: pipelines (lint/test/build/deploy), smoke tests, environment variables and logging.
Observability: structured logs, basic metrics and lightweight tracing.
Messaging and resilience (BullMQ/RabbitMQ): retries, DLQ, idempotency and ordering when necessary.
Performance and scalability: profiling, common bottlenecks and trade-offs.
Applied system design basics: rate limiting, circuit breaker, bulkhead and graceful degradation.
Concurrency and data integrity: locks and consistency (optimistic/pessimistic).
Basics of NoSQL and caching (TTL and risks of inconsistency).
Incident management: mitigation, RCA/post-mortem and preventive actions.
Tech Stack
JavaScript
Jest
Node.js
NoSQL
Postgres
RabbitMQ
SQL
TypeScript
Benefits
Meal or grocery allowance to buy food for your home or to eat at your favorite restaurant.
Health and dental insurance for you and your family.
Private pension plan for your financial savings and investments.
Life insurance to provide extra peace of mind for you and your loved ones.
Profit-sharing as an incentive for your work and results.
Quality-of-life programs that ensure well-being and promote employee health.
Wellhub access to over 18,000 gyms across Brazil.
Apply Now
Home
Jobs
Saved
Resumes
Software Development Analyst – Level III at Voltz | JobVerse